Panasonic has announced the new Lumix S 18mm f/1.8 Ultra-Wide-Angle Lens.

The 18mm f/1.8 was designed to be a sleek and compact full-frame lens for use with L-mount mirrorless cameras. It’s 18mm focal length makes it suitable for a wide array of applications. The f/1.8 maximum aperture offers shallow depth of field control, and the nine-blade circular aperture is claimed to be able to create a soft, beautiful bokeh effect.

The optical design of the lens comprises thirteen lens elements in twelve groups. It includes three aspherical elements, three extra-low dispersion elements, one ultra extra-low dispersion element, and one ultra-high refractive index element. This design is claimed to effectively suppress chromatic aberration. The lens has a minimum focusing distance of about 7″.

For anyone shooting video with the lens, Panasonic has included a linear focus ring control that allows the focus to move at a constant speed in accordance with the rotating angle of the focus ring. The lens is claimed to feature a silent autofocus mechanism that suppresses focus breathing. Smooth exposure changes can be made via the micro-step aperture control.

The lens has the same approximate size, weight, and filter size as other f/1.8 S-series prime lenses to minimize balance reset time when using a gimbal. It features a dust, moisture, and freeze-resistant design for increased protection from the elements.

The Panasonic Lumix S 18mm f/1.8 Ultra-Wide-Angle Lens retails for $999.99 USD and it is now available to pre-order.
